#bc44ca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#bc44ca is composed of 73.7% red, 26.7% green and 79.2%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.9% cyan, 66.3% magenta, 0% yellow and 20.8% black. It has a hue angle of 293.7 degrees, a saturation of 55.8% and a lightness of 52.9%. #bc44ca color hex could be obtained by blending #ff88ff with #790095. Closest websafe color is: #cc33cc.

Shades and Tints of #bc44ca

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#0b030c is the darkest color, while #fefbfe is the lightest one.

Tones of #bc44ca

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#898589 is the less saturated color, while #e116f8 is the most saturated one.
